In brief
- Control: Resonant shifts from a third-person shooter to an action RPG.
- Dylan, Jesse Faden’s brother, is the new protagonist with a unique melee weapon.
- Gameplay focuses on speed and aggressive combat in a lore-rich setting.
Analysis by GAME-scanner
The upcoming release of Control: Resonant marks a significant shift in the franchise’s gameplay. Where the earlier title, Control, focused on a third-person shooter experience, Resonant introduces action RPG elements that allow players to dive deeper into the world and its characters. This not only opens up new gameplay possibilities, but also new storytelling opportunities, especially with Dylan as the protagonist. The choice to use a shape-shifting melee weapon, the Aberrant, could further enrich combat dynamics and encourage players to get creative in how they approach enemies.
